The Philippines' central bank has set 58 per dollar as the new level to defend for the peso, with the currency just shy of that level after a 17-month low in April. Bangko Sentral ng Pilipinas Governor Eli Remolona has warned of managing any unnecessary movement and excessive volatility in the currency. The recent comments by the BSP are drawing a line in the sand and supporting the peso.
